Definition of 0-100km/h acceleration: 0-100km/h acceleration refers to the time taken to accelerate from 0 to 100km/h, which is the most intuitive reflection of a car's power. Range of 0-100km/h acceleration time: Generally, 1.6L compact cars achieve 0-100km/h acceleration in 11 to 13 seconds, 2.0T mid-size cars in 7 to 8 seconds, while supercars mostly accelerate in less than 3.8 seconds. Among cars with the same displacement, models equipped with turbocharged engines have obvious advantages in 0-100km/h acceleration, as they output more powerful torque and have a very wide maximum torque output range, enabling the vehicle to maximize acceleration capability at very low RPM.
